how to render public notion page in modal ts angular?

I have a challenging mission. I am currently working on a web app where the documentation is in Notion. However, I need to render this documentation in an Angular modal using TypeScript. Unfortunately, the front-end can't directly access the public Notion pages through the <iframe> tag because access to Notion is blocked. However, I have seen many websites that generate iframe link, and this API works. I want to build one for myself.

